AT24C64-10PC-1.8 Overview
The Supplier Device Package for this particular product is 8-PDIP, which stands for Plastic Dual In-line Package. This package is commonly used for integrated circuits and has eight pins arranged in two parallel rows. The Operating Temperature for this device is 0°C~70°C TA, meaning it can operate within a range of 0 degrees Celsius to 70 degrees Celsius. However, it is important to note that the Part Status for this product is Obsolete, indicating that it is no longer being manufactured. The Moisture Sensitivity Level (MSL) is 1 (Unlimited), which means that it has no restrictions on exposure to moisture during storage or handling. The Technology used for this device is EEPROM, which stands for Electrically Erasable Programmable Read-Only Memory. The Memory Size is 64Kb 8K x 8, meaning it has a capacity of 64 kilobits and is organized as 8,000 words of 8 bits each. The Clock Frequency for this device is 400kHz, indicating the maximum speed at which data can be transferred. The Memory Format is also EEPROM, which means that it can be both written to and read from. The Write Cycle Time for this device is 10ms, which refers to the time it takes to write a word or page of data. Lastly, the RoHS Status for this product is Non-RoHS Compliant, meaning it does not comply with the Restriction of Hazardous Substances directive set by the European Union.
